Subject: [PATCH] dt-bindings: clocks: qcom,gcc-sc8280xp: Fix typos
Date: Wed, 21 Sep 2022 10:31:56 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20220921153155.279182-1-ahalaney@redhat.com> (raw)

pipegmux and SuperSpeed are the proper spelling for those terms.

Signed-off-by: Andrew Halaney <ahalaney@redhat.com>
---
 .../devicetree/bindings/clock/qcom,gcc-sc8280xp.yaml          | 4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/qcom,gcc-sc8280xp.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/qcom,gcc-sc8280xp.yaml
index e33dea86fb9e..b1bf768530a3 100644
---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/qcom,gcc-sc8280xp.yaml
+++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/qcom,gcc-sc8280xp.yaml
@@ -33,7 +33,7 @@ properties:
       - description: Primary USB SuperSpeed pipe clock
       - description: USB4 PHY pipegmux clock source
       - description: USB4 PHY DP gmux clock source
-      - description: USB4 PHY sys piegmux clock source
+      - description: USB4 PHY sys pipegmux clock source
       - description: USB4 PHY PCIe pipe clock
       - description: USB4 PHY router max pipe clock
       - description: Primary USB4 RX0 clock
@@ -46,7 +46,7 @@ properties:
       - description: Second USB4 PHY router max pipe clock
       - description: Secondary USB4 RX0 clock
       - description: Secondary USB4 RX1 clock
-      - description: Multiport USB first SupserSpeed pipe clock
+      - description: Multiport USB first SuperSpeed pipe clock
       - description: Multiport USB second SuperSpeed pipe clock
       - description: PCIe 2a pipe clock
       - description: PCIe 2b pipe clock
